You don't have to return to your base if you don't want.
You can sleep everywhere (I recommend some high place like a tree so you'll be safe from predators). Also you can build that thing (I don't know its name 'cause I'm not english) to evolve your monke.
you don't have to go back to the base? Does your family feed on their own?
I don't know how it works, but I never cared if they ate or drink water and they never died because of that.
I did a test. I order all to follow me and go to the dessert zone. I was starving and dehydrated. I checked how where the others and they were fine.
So don't worry, you can be out a long time.
To offset this, the individual monkey you manually control is the only creature in the whole game that needs to eat, drink, or sleep. Your tribe will imitate you if you're nearby, but they have no basic survival needs. You only need to tend to your own survival needs, or fix a monkey friend if they're bleeding. They will happily sit around doing nothing whilst bleeding, and eventually die of it. I found after a while I'd just come back to base every 3-10 in-game days or so, just to touch butts and make babies.
